
Laura Mallory, a suburban mother in Atlanta, GA, asked the state Board of Education to remove Harry Potter books from school libraries. She said the popular fiction series are harmful to children. She suggested that teachers should assign other books like the Bible as student reading.
Referring to the recent rash of deadly assaults at school, she said Harry Potter that promote evil help foster this kind of culture where school shooting happen. If students read the Bible, the school shooting wouldn’t happen.
To some extent, Laura Mallory may be right. She correctly pointed out the correlation between culture and violence. Though I don’t think Harry Potter had anything to do with school shooting.
